Is there a train from Quebec City to Halifax?

Québec City-Halifax Train Schedule VIA Rail is the one and only train line which connects Québec, Quebec to Halifax, Nova Scotia. Furthermore, there is only one train per day, so you will have to plan your travel around this limited availability.

How much do you need to make to live in Nova Scotia?

The Canadian Centre for Policy Alternatives has released their annual living wage report. The organization estimates a full-time worker in Halifax must make $21.80 per hour in order to make a living wage.
